For the leveling game, I will actually firmly agree with OP. Playing any of the tanking classes while on the road from 1-50 is fantastic, and is hugely satisfying to my tanking itch. Enmity is compelling (but manageable), mitigation can be challenging (but not horrible), and generally the damage you output is yeah, pretty good (doesn't feel neutered during leveling like pre-6.0 tanks in WoW). Even 2.0 endgame and 50-60 feels pretty good right now, and casual content is in a pretty good place, I'd argue as a career tank. The problems that people are describing are in the hardest of the hard content right now: Alexander: Gordias Savage, where DPS checks are extremely tight, and tankiness isn't rewarded in the slightest (and this mentality is unfortunately beginning to trickle down to more casual content).
